By breaking everything down bit by bit you can normally work out ratios to get the flavours similar.
Obviously "flame grilling" will be an element of it as well.
Biggest factor I find when recreating take-away is let your replica rest wrapped up for a few minutes in a luke warm oven.
Brings the whole thing up to an even temperature and that really does make a massive difference.
